To sponsor an L-1 visa for a temporary worker, the sponsoring company should: Delight in a "qualifying connection" with a company that is developed and operating under the regulations of a foreign territory (the nationality of the company's proprietors is generally pointless); and Currently be operating as an US employer (or, when it comes to a new workplace, preparing to do company), either directly or via a 'certifying company'.
The US sponsor must continue satisfying the foregoing qualifications for the period of the visa beneficiary's keep. Dimension matters companies with less than five workers are unlikely to be considered qualified to sponsor an L-1 visa worker.

An executive is somebody who: Looks after day-to-day operations. At the very least 2 tiers of authority have to exist below him (lower management and rank-and-file staff members, as an example). Develops policies, procedures and objectives for the firm. Delights in the discretion to make executive-level decisions, either within the company or in support of the company's ventures with 3rd parties.
Among the primary advantages of the L1A visa is the capability to send out a qualifying worker to the USA to establish a brand-new office. To do this, the funding company must: Verify that it has actually currently gotten the physical premises to establish the brand-new office. This is usually achieved via ownership or lease of physical property.
